Triethylamine-bonded sulfonic acid {[Et3N-SO3H]Cl} as an efficient and homogeneous catalyst for the synthesis of 12-aryl-8,9,10,12-tetrahydrobenzo[a]xanthen-11-ones

Brønsted acidic ionic liquid triethylamine-bonded sulfonic acid {[Et3N-SO3H]Cl} efficiently catalyzes the one-pot multi-component condensation of 2-naphthol with arylaldehydes and dimedone (5,5-dimethylcyclohexane-1,3-dione) under solvent-free conditions to afford 12-aryl-8,9,10,12-tetrahydrobenzo[a]xanthen-11-ones in high yields and relatively short reaction times.

Preparation, characterization and testing the catalytic activity of a new acidic ionic liquid in multicomponent reactions

In this study, N1,N1,N2,N2-tetramethylethane-1,2-diamine was reacted with chlorosulfonic acid to afford N1,N1,N2,N2-tetramethyl-N1,N2-bis(sulfo)ethane-1,2-diaminium chloride ([TMBSED][Cl]2) as a new acidic ionic liquid. [TMBSED][Cl]2 was identified by 1H and 13C NMR, mass and FT-IR spectra.
